About 6-[3-(cyclohex-3-en-1-ylmethylideneamino)-2-(2,4-dichlorophenyl)imino-1,3-thiazol-4-yl]-4H-1,4-benzoxazin-3-one

6-[3-(cyclohex-3-en-1-ylmethylideneamino)-2-(2,4-dichlorophenyl)imino-1,3-thiazol-4-yl]-4H-1,4-benzoxazin-3-one (PubChem CID 23826283) has the molecular formula C24H20Cl2N4O2S and a molecular weight of 499.42 g/mol. Its IUPAC name is 6-[3-(cyclohex-3-en-1-ylmethylideneamino)-2-(2,4-dichlorophenyl)imino-1,3-thiazol-4-yl]-4H-1,4-benzoxazin-3-one.
